Designer’s Coloration
Certificate
The SDC has engaged with individuals from a design background for many years but has never had a
formal qualification pathway in place for this market. In development, this new qualification is for those
individuals. This one-year course introduces some of the scientific terms used in the textile industry and
aims to build confidence and colour communication skills and knowledge. It will enable students to take
a more active role in their workplace.
In 2017 the syllabus for the course was developed and
refined, guided by the Design Pathway Working Group and
EQAB. This will be progressed further in 2018.
